Oral vs. Injectable GLP-1 Receptor Agonists: Key Differences

Injectable GLP-1 receptor agonists are substantially more potent than oral formulations for both glycemic control and weight loss, and should be prioritized when maximal efficacy is the goal. 1

Efficacy Comparison

Glycemic Control

  • Injectable semaglutide achieves HbA1c reductions of approximately 1.4-1.48% from baseline 2, 1
  • Oral semaglutide (14mg daily) provides similar HbA1c reductions of approximately 1.4%, but is considered "less potent" overall for weight management 1, 3
  • Long-acting injectable GLP-1 RAs have more profound effects on overnight and fasting plasma glucose compared to oral formulations 3

Weight Loss Efficacy

  • Injectable semaglutide 2.4mg weekly: 14.9% total body weight loss at 68 weeks, with 64.9% of patients achieving ≥10% weight loss 1
  • Injectable semaglutide 1.0mg (diabetes dose): 7.0% weight loss in patients with type 2 diabetes 1
  • Oral semaglutide: Achieves modest weight loss but is explicitly less potent than injectable formulations for weight management 1
  • Injectable tirzepatide 15mg weekly: Superior to all semaglutide formulations with 20.9% weight loss at 72 weeks 1

Cardiovascular Outcomes

Injectable Formulations

  • Injectable semaglutide 2.4mg demonstrated a 20% reduction in composite cardiovascular death, nonfatal MI, or nonfatal stroke (HR 0.80,95% CI 0.72-0.90) in the SELECT trial 1
  • Injectable semaglutide (SUSTAIN-6 trial): 26% reduction in composite cardiovascular outcomes (HR 0.74,95% CI 0.58-0.95) 1, 3

Oral Formulations

  • Oral semaglutide demonstrated cardiovascular safety (non-inferiority) in PIONEER 6 trial (HR 0.79,95% CI 0.57-1.11), but did not prove superiority for cardiovascular risk reduction 1

Administration and Dosing

Injectable Formulations

  • Once-weekly subcutaneous injection for long-acting agents (semaglutide, dulaglutide, tirzepatide) 2, 3
  • Once-daily injection for liraglutide 3
  • Titration for injectable semaglutide 2.4mg: Start 0.25mg weekly → 0.5mg → 1.0mg → 1.7mg → 2.4mg (maintenance), with 4-week intervals 1

Oral Formulations

  • Once-daily oral administration for oral semaglutide 3
  • Titration: Start 3mg daily for 30 days → 7mg daily → optional escalation to 14mg daily 1
  • Critical administration requirement: Must be taken on an empty stomach with ≤120mL water, with no food, drink, or other medications for 30 minutes after dosing 3

Mechanism Differences

Gastric Emptying Effects

  • Short-acting injectable agents (exenatide b.i.d., lixisenatide) maintain their effect on gastric emptying during long-term treatment 3
  • Long-acting injectable agents show tachyphylaxis (decreased effect over time) on gastric emptying, though weight loss and glycemic benefits persist 3
  • Oral semaglutide: Similar gastric emptying effects as injectable, but overall clinical effectiveness is close to once-weekly subcutaneous preparation 3

Patient Preference Data

Strong Preference for Oral Administration

  • In Japanese patients with T2D, 88.2-94.4% preferred oral semaglutide-like profiles over injectable GLP-1 RA profiles 4
  • Mode and frequency of administration was the most important attribute (49.1% relative importance), followed by nausea risk (30.8%), weight change (11.3%), and HbA1c change (8.8%) 4
  • Willingness to initiate treatment was substantially higher for oral formulations: 62.4-64.0% for oral vs. 11.0-13.6% for injectable profiles 4

Italian Patient Preferences

  • 99.5% of Italian patients preferred oral treatment over either injectable option 5
  • When comparing injectable devices, 88.4% preferred dulaglutide over semaglutide injection device 5

Clinical Decision Algorithm

Choose Injectable Semaglutide 2.4mg When:

  • Maximal weight loss is the primary goal (14.9% vs. modest weight loss with oral) 1
  • Established cardiovascular disease is present (proven 20% cardiovascular risk reduction) 1
  • Patient can tolerate weekly injections 1

Choose Oral Semaglutide When:

  • Patient strongly prefers to avoid injections and glycemic control is the primary goal rather than maximal weight loss 1
  • Type 2 diabetes management is the indication (oral semaglutide is FDA-approved only for diabetes, not obesity) 1
  • Patient can adhere to strict administration requirements (fasting, 30-minute wait) 3

Choose Injectable Tirzepatide 15mg When:

  • Maximum weight loss and glycemic control are both priorities (20.9% weight loss, superior to all semaglutide formulations) 1
  • Patient does not have established cardiovascular disease requiring proven CV benefit 1

Safety Profile Comparison

Shared Adverse Effects

  • Gastrointestinal effects predominate for both oral and injectable formulations: nausea (17-44%), vomiting (7-25%), diarrhea (12-32%), constipation (10-23%) 1
  • Slow titration minimizes GI side effects for both routes 1, 3
  • Contraindications identical: Personal or family history of medullary thyroid cancer or MEN2 syndrome 1

Route-Specific Considerations

  • Injectable formulations: Injection site reactions possible 6
  • Oral semaglutide: Requires strict adherence to administration protocol to ensure absorption 3

Renal Dosing

No dose adjustment required for dulaglutide, liraglutide, or semaglutide (both oral and injectable) across all stages of CKD, including eGFR <30 mL/min/1.73 m² 1

Cost Considerations

  • Injectable semaglutide 2.4mg: Approximately $1,557-$1,619 per 30-day supply (AWP) 1
  • Oral semaglutide: Similar cost range to injectable formulations 2
  • Injectable tirzepatide 15mg: $1,272-$1,283 per 30-day supply (AWP) 1

Critical Clinical Caveats

  • Oral semaglutide is NOT FDA-approved for obesity management—only for type 2 diabetes 1
  • Injectable semaglutide 2.4mg is the formulation approved for obesity and cardiovascular risk reduction 1
  • Despite patient preference for oral administration, injectable formulations provide superior clinical outcomes for weight loss and cardiovascular protection 1, 4
  • Lifelong treatment is typically necessary to maintain weight loss benefits—discontinuation results in regain of one-half to two-thirds of lost weight within 1 year 1
